Greek-English Dictionary

Strongs: G1064
Greek: γαστήρ
Transliteration: gastēr
Pronunciation: gas-tare'
Part of Speech: Noun Feminine
Bible Usage: belly + with child womb.
Definition:  

the stomach; by analogy the matrix; figuratively a gourmand

1. the belly

2. the womb

3. the stomach

a. a glutton, gormandiser, a man who is as it were all stomach
